Output 1783fa53447520344615cffb1f5dcf8fc08a29b0fb1c8b024f23fed39cdc426a:0

value
13638662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f6a3edd76ac79721263e63e9389efeb1472fe6 OP_EQUAL
address
36RmrCVP5cBiqVcdE5WwoRGYLacuiyUQ9E
transaction
1783fa53447520344615cffb1f5dcf8fc08a29b0fb1c8b024f23fed39cdc426a
confirmations
363762
spent
true